South Carolina's climate, with its hot, humid summers and mild winters, makes proper ventilation and moisture management critical in bathroom remodels. The housing stock here often includes a mix of older homes with unique charm and newer constructions, each presenting different remodeling considerations. Navigating local building codes and permits is essential for a smooth process, ensuring your project in Columbia meets all necessary standards for a beautiful and lasting result.

In South Carolina, the most significant expenses in a bathroom remodel often involve plumbing work and high-quality finishes. Relocating or replacing essential fixtures like toilets, showers, and sinks, especially if it involves altering the existing layout, can be a substantial cost. The price of premium materials also contributes to the overall investment.
When renovating a bathroom in South Carolina, avoid neglecting proper ventilation, as humidity can be a significant issue. Also, be cautious of using materials not suited for damp environments. Ensuring all work adheres to local building codes is crucial for a safe and lasting remodel.
